To convert this measurement into a true French size, we use the French system or Paris point, which stipulates that the measurement in cm is equal to 2/3 of the shoe size. For example, if your foot measures 25.9 cm, then the formula that applies is 26 cm / 0.666 = 39; your French shoe size is therefore 39.
For children’s feet, remember to leave a margin of about 1.2 cm at the front of the foot. This is the margin for foot growth (a child’s foot grows on average 3 mm every 30 days).

Depuis plus de 80 ans Gala Gloves conçoit et produit des gants en cuir en suivant minutieusement les préceptes de l’artisanat napolitain. Les étapes de fabrication se divisent en 25 phases bien précises, du tannage du cuir à la sélection des peausseries, en passant par sa découpe, ou sa couture, jusqu’au rigoureux contrôle qualité. Le but : obtenir des pièces uniques, parfaitement imparfaites, comme l’exige tout travail artisanal. Gala Gloves, c’est aussi une affaire de famille, où chacun apporte sa pierre à l’édifice. Le nom de la marque est d’ailleurs composé de la première lettre des prénoms des membres de la famille : Gaetano, le père, Antonietta, son épouse et artisane experte, Lorenzo, le fils ainé et Alessandro, le plus jeune fils, qui dirige maintenant l’entreprise. Ensemble, avec leurs talents et créativité, ils façonnent Gala Gloves.
